    I was reaing a book on the Seocnd World War last night , specifically on the behaviour of the Allied Generals who overall behaved horrendously. Talk about the Ego has Landed.

    But General Dwight Eisesnhower comes across very well in it. Il earnt something I did not know which impressed me quite a lot about him. At the end of the war Hollywood wanted to make a movie about him from which himelf and his wife would have made a huge amount of money and they were not very well off at the time. But General Eisenhower refused saying that he would find it deplorable if any public servant sought to make money out of public service. Well were are you going to get this today.

    Towards the end of the war 100 German prisoners of war died of suffocation whilst in American care, being tranported by traina cross Germany. Dwight Eisenhower sent a letter of perosnal apology to the German High COmmand through their delegation in Switzerland experesing his own perosnal deep remorse and promising a complete inquiry by the INspector General into what had happened.

    I mean where are you going to get honourable behaviour like this anywhere today?

    At the close of the war Presiendt Harry Truman and his wife left Washingotn with jus tpretty well the clothes they stood up in.

    It wasn't so black and white, even back then. For example, I was always told growing up that dropping the atomic bombs was necessary to save American lives. Turns out, that was a lie and many of our top Generals opposed the dropping of the bomb. For example, in his memoirs Admiral William D. Leahy, the President's Chief of Staff, and the top official who presided over meetings of both the Joint Chiefs of Staff and the Combined U.S.-U.K. Chiefs of Staff, minced few words: "The use of this barbarous weapon at Hiroshima and Nagasaki was of no material assistance in our war against Japan. The Japanese were already defeated and ready to surrender. . . .In being the first to use it, we . . . adopted an ethical standard common to the barbarians of the Dark Ages. I was not taught to make war in that fashion, and wars cannot be won by destroying women and children."

    On June 18, 1945, almost a month before the Emperor's July intervention to seek an end to the war and seven weeks before the atomic bomb was used, Leahy recorded in his diary: "It is my opinion at the present time that a surrender of Japan can be arranged with terms that can be accepted by Japan and that will make fully satisfactory provisions for America's defense against future trans-Pacific aggression."

    Fleet Admiral Chester W. Nimitz, Commander in Chief of the Pacific Fleet stated in a public address given at the Washington Monument on October 5, 1945: "The Japanese had, in fact, already sued for peace before the atomic age was announced to the world with the destruction of Hiroshima and before the Russian entry into the war. Nimitz also stated: "The atomic bomb played no decisive part, from a purely military standpoint, in the defeat of Japan. " In a private 1946 letter to Walter Michels of the Association of Philadelphia Scientists, Nimitz observed that "the decision to employ the atomic bomb on Japanese cities was made on a level higher than that of the Joint Chiefs of Staff."

    Admiral William F. Halsey, Jr., Commander U.S. Third Fleet, stated publicly in 1946: "The first atomic bomb was an unnecessary experiment. . . . It was a mistake to ever drop it. . . . [the scientists] had this toy and they wanted to try it out, so they dropped it. . . . It killed a lot of Japs, but the Japs had put out a lot of peace feelers through Russia long before. "

    Time-Life editor Henry R. Luce later recalled that during a May-June 1945 tour of the Pacific theater: "I spent a morning at Cavite in the Philippines with Admiral Frank Wagner in front of huge maps. Admiral Wagner was in charge of air search-and-patrol of all the East Asian seas and coasts. He showed me that in all those millions of square miles there was literally not a single target worth the powder to blow it up; there were only junks and mostly small ones at that."

    That is but a sampling of what was said at the time but never divulged to the public. More testimonies can be found here: http://www.colorado.edu/AmStudies/lewis/2010/atomicdec.htm
